I own an ARM Chromebook and have always been annoyed by the inability to play HD movies purchased through the Play Store. The Play store will only allow up to 480p on movies that were purchased in HD format. I understand the rationale in not wanting to provide HD feeds into Windows/Mac instances of the Chrome browser, but you'd think that Chrome OS was locked down enough to allow HD viewing.
So... question for Chromebook Pixel owners: Can you watch HD movies purchased from the Play Store in HD? It seems like it would be a shame to limit that screen to a max of 480p on purchased HD content.
